私は自分のキーボードドライバをLinux用に作っています。だから、私はこれらの2つのリンクを渡って来た:usbkbd.cとatkbd.c。linuxのキーボードドライバのソースコード
今私は ですが、これらのうちどれが現時点でキーボードを駆動する実際のコードであるのか混乱しています。私が見ているように、atkbd.cは非常にうまいですし、キーコードへのscancodeの変換 があります。だから私はよくわからないが、コードでなければならない。
atkbd.cがコードの場合は、他のコードは何ですか?
答えに感謝...私は、uskb_kbdは 'M'で、atkbdは 'Y'であることに気付きました。私の現在のドライバはatkbdであることは明らかです。しかし、あなたは私の2番目の質問に答えなかった。その部分についても教えてください。 – paramvir
他のコードでは、usbkbd.cを意味しますか? – bytefire
そうです... usbkbd.cはどのような目的のためですか? – paramvir